After 11pm… don’t be loud or you could get your stereo or whatever is making the noise taken away.  If it’s people that are loud… then they get dispersed.  Unless you’re a jackass, or have a history of non-compliance, you usually get a warning before a fine.

24 hrs a day, 7 days a week, the only exception is for construction which is from 7 am to 9 pm, or an permit from the Engineer.
